PoseNet Sketchbook开源项目使用教程
1. 项目目录结构及介绍
PoseNet Sketchbook项目的目录结构如下:
posenet-sketchbook/
├── assets/ # 存放项目所需的静态资源,如图像、GIF等
├── dist/ # 构建后的文件存放目录
├── docs/ # 项目文档目录
├── sketches/ # 存放各个互动实验的目录
│ ├── basic/
│ ├── movement-multiplier/
│ ├── text-trailer/
│ ├── shape-shifter/
│ ├── collage-creator/
│ ├── body-transcriber/
│ └── color-mapper/
├── .babelrc # Babel配置文件
├── .gitignore # 指定git应该忽略的文件
├── CONTRIBUTING.md # 贡献指南
├── LICENSE # 项目许可证
├── README.md # 项目自述文件
├── favicon.ico # 网站图标
├── header.png # 网站页头图片
├── index.html # 项目主页面
├── package.json # Node.js项目配置文件
├── style.css # 项目样式文件
└── webpack.config.js # Webpack构建配置文件
2. 项目的启动文件介绍
项目的主启动页面是index.html
文件。这个HTML文件是用户访问项目时看到的第一个页面,它负责加载页面上的所有元素,包括样式表、JavaScript脚本以及与项目互动实验相关的HTML结构。
index.html
中可能包含以下内容:
- 页面头部(header),通常包括网站标志、导航菜单等。
- 主内容区域,用于展示项目中的互动实验。
- 加载的脚本,包括用于启动项目的JavaScript文件。
3. 项目的配置文件介绍
项目的配置文件主要包括.babelrc
和webpack.config.js
。
-
.babelrc
:这是Babel的配置文件,用于指定Babel如何转换JavaScript代码。在.babelrc
文件中,可以定义使用的预设(presets)和插件(plugins),以便对代码进行语法转换和优化。 -
webpack.config.js
:这是Webpack的配置文件,它定义了项目的模块如何被Webpack处理和打包。在这个文件中,可以配置入口文件(entry points),输出(output)设置,加载器(loaders)以及插件(plugins)等,以确保资源和依赖能够被正确地处理和整合。
通过正确地配置这些文件,可以确保项目顺利编译和运行,同时还能优化项目的加载速度和性能。
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考